Acrylamide is a chemical compound widely used in the production of polymers and in water treatment, oil recovery, and other industrial applications. Acrylamide solutions are typically used as flocculants, in water treatment, and as additives in the oil & gas industry for enhanced oil recovery (EOR). The global demand for acrylamide solutions has been steadily increasing, influenced by urbanization, industrialization, and the need for efficient water treatment solutions.
Acrylamide solutions are water-based solutions of acrylamide used for industrial applications, predominantly in water treatment, mining, paper & pulp processing, and oil recovery. The solution is a crucial ingredient in many polymer formulations that help enhance the separation of particles in water treatment or improve extraction in various industries.

Despite its growth, the market faces certain challenges:
Health and Environmental Concerns: Acrylamide is a potential carcinogen, and there are ongoing regulatory concerns regarding its safe use, particularly in food-related industries.
Price Volatility: The price of acrylamide solutions can fluctuate due to the volatility of raw material prices, such as acrylonitrile.

Global regulations governing acrylamide use focus primarily on its environmental and health impacts. As a potential carcinogen, acrylamide is heavily regulated in the European Union and other developed regions. This has resulted in the development of stricter safety guidelines, particularly in food-related industries.
Organizations such as the U.S. Environmental Protection Agency (EPA) and the European Food Safety Authority (EFSA) provide safety standards for acrylamide use, influencing the overall demand for safer, less hazardous alternatives.
